If you are unfamiliar with my incessant posting about this short film (sorry, sorry, sorry), it is a project wmilam and I are making in conjunction with YouTube Space LA and The Walking Dead creator Robert Kirkman’s Skybound Entertainment. It is completely self-funded and has a very minimal budget. The premise of the film is that three friends are trying to figure out how to spend their last night together after one is infected with a virus that will leave her dead, or worse, by morning.
